Q. Factor.\newline2g3+2g27g72g^3 + 2g^2 - 7g - 7
  1. Group Terms: Group terms to find common factors.\newlineGroup the first two terms and the last two terms separately.\newline(2g3+2g2)(7g+7)(2g^3 + 2g^2) - (7g + 7)
  2. Factor Common Factors: Factor out the greatest common factor from each group.\newlineFrom the first group, factor out 2g22g^2.\newline2g2(g+1)(7g+7)2g^2(g + 1) - (7g + 7)\newlineFrom the second group, factor out 7-7.\newline2g2(g+1)7(g+1)2g^2(g + 1) - 7(g + 1)
  3. Factor Binomial Factor: Factor out the common binomial factor.\newlineBoth groups now have a common factor of (g+1)(g + 1).\newlineFactor out (g+1)(g + 1).\newline(g+1)(2g27)(g + 1)(2g^2 - 7)
  4. Check Quadratic Factor: Check if the quadratic factor can be factored further.\newlineThe quadratic 2g272g^2 - 7 does not factor nicely with integer coefficients, so it is already in its simplest form.
